Shane Caraveo
9e03764998
Bug 1316256 - WebRequestContent part: return nsIContentPolicy.ACCEPT in shouldLoad for request principal system. r=kmag
2016-12-15 13:18:00 +01:00
Kris Maglione
6a58d60c5b
Bug 1321640: Part 2 - Clean up the header block and param parsing code. r=mixedpuppy
...
MozReview-Commit-ID: 9fI5JQWCVop
2016-12-01 13:11:08 -08:00
Kris Maglione
6ffca3fa59
Bug 1321640: Part 1 - Clean up the general code flow so that it can be followed. r=mixedpuppy
...
MozReview-Commit-ID: GmIWeZIprN0
2016-12-01 18:14:18 -08:00
Andrew Swan
a18ef6d3f7
Bug 1308688 followup r=kmag
...
MozReview-Commit-ID: GPPJm1Hlx88
2016-12-01 10:35:16 -08:00
Shane Caraveo
829f320c55
Bug 1318800 fix systemPrincipal checks so top level tab loads work with webrequests, r=kmag
...
MozReview-Commit-ID: D5b8Qs839bP
2016-11-29 16:00:06 -08:00
Andrew Swan
693862066d
Bug 1308688 r=kmag
...
MozReview-Commit-ID: IinAfopVsw8
2016-11-29 11:49:03 -08:00
Kris Maglione
e06abfffac
Bug 1319607: Follow-up: Fix typo.
...
MozReview-Commit-ID: LFZ1ddQy6xQ
2016-11-28 08:19:41 -08:00
Kris Maglione
13de4d9cb5
Bug 1319607: Make request resumption more resilient. r=mixedpuppy
...
MozReview-Commit-ID: 8ObjJKDf3wb
2016-11-24 13:56:22 -08:00
Kris Maglione
b1988dcf9c
Bug 1317366: Handle blocking WebRequest listeners returning non-object values. r=mixedpuppy
...
MozReview-Commit-ID: HMbgONPqsKU
2016-11-14 21:34:23 -08:00
Kris Maglione
f5251b3399
Bug 1316914: Refactor runChannelListener to decrease complexity to a manageable level. r=mixedpuppy
...
MozReview-Commit-ID: JdaxEH22Sub
2016-11-11 15:39:31 -08:00
Kris Maglione
b5f8391635
Bug 1305217: Part 1 - Run webRequest listeners asynchronously. r=mixedpuppy
...
MozReview-Commit-ID: 2XF6irv5WBd
2016-11-12 13:51:59 -08:00
Sebastian Hengst
990d219d9a
Backed out changeset 4efa832fc852 (bug 1305217) for frequent timeouts in test_ext_webrequest_upload.html. r=backout
2016-11-12 13:45:03 +01:00
Sebastian Hengst
5406f68caa
Backed out changeset 67858d51f777 (bug 1316914)
2016-11-12 13:43:19 +01:00
Kris Maglione
df3dd2dbff
Bug 1316914: Refactor runChannelListener to decrease complexity to a manageable level. r=mixedpuppy
...
MozReview-Commit-ID: JdaxEH22Sub
2016-11-11 15:39:31 -08:00
Kris Maglione
7374699bc7
Bug 1305217: Part 1 - Run webRequest listeners asynchronously. r=mixedpuppy
...
MozReview-Commit-ID: 2XF6irv5WBd
2016-11-11 11:09:35 -08:00
Shane Caraveo
3a9633522f
Bug 1314492 refactor webrequest tests, r=kmag
...
MozReview-Commit-ID: D0dleERLM3K
2016-11-10 16:01:50 -08:00
Kris Maglione
c891395fc7
Bug 1254204: Part 3 - Refactor runChennelListener to decrease cyclomatic complexity. r=mixedpuppy
...
MozReview-Commit-ID: udmh8O94Jv
2016-11-08 21:51:23 -08:00
Kris Maglione
1021fda408
Bug 1254204: Part 2 - Allow suspending requests by returning Promises from blocking request listeners. r=mixedpuppy
...
MozReview-Commit-ID: B1ekz7WJ9kU
2016-11-09 13:39:09 -08:00
Kris Maglione
005089c363
Bug 1254204: Part 1 - Apply WebRequest header changes differentially, after all listeners have run in parallel. r=mixedpuppy
...
MozReview-Commit-ID: Jk1ja5Y3lMI
2016-11-09 13:36:54 -08:00
Kris Maglione
1aa2783d54
Bug 1303798: Correctly propagate addListener errors from WebRequest.jsm to extension. r=mixedpuppy
...
MozReview-Commit-ID: BTTNaaAdBs5
2016-11-06 18:08:46 -08:00
Kris Maglione
3fa60815d9
Bug 1312690: Speed up MatchPattern matching. r=aswan
...
MozReview-Commit-ID: 2QmKnG0aBQw
2016-11-02 13:45:01 -07:00
Shane Caraveo
b2ca77fcab
Bug 1273138 fix WebRequest for background pages, r=kmag
...
MozReview-Commit-ID: DEW9anMmKi2
2016-11-02 09:30:50 -07:00
Shane Caraveo
4c02c05b91
Bug 1314493 simplify xhr webrequest tests for uploads, fix xhr blob send, r=kmag
...
MozReview-Commit-ID: 4sQGgwD6HMC
2016-11-02 09:27:48 -07:00
Mark Banner
233309fbe2
Bug 1251003 - Change .eslintrc files to .eslintrc.js to avoid obsolete config file format. r=mossop
...
MozReview-Commit-ID: JrbFxQ5rj6I
2016-10-18 08:38:10 +01:00
Sebastian Hengst
faa4e03c25
Bug 1304829 - rename RELEASE_BUILD to RELEASE_OR_BETA: main part. r=ted,Mossop
...
MozReview-Commit-ID: 1lCt0xTMV5O
2016-10-08 11:14:49 +02:00
Kris Maglione
b60b9cd3ac
Bug 1306447: Remove b2g support code from WebExtensions. r=aswan
...
MozReview-Commit-ID: L3g01tpDSwH
2016-09-29 21:10:30 +01:00
Tomislav Jovanovic
32a487cd24
bug 1293355 - add fromCache to onResponseStarted details, r=kmag
...
MozReview-Commit-ID: GO0a8s8D2oT
2016-09-21 21:57:15 +02:00
Kris Maglione
bad292d78c
Bug 1304331: Support setting the Content-Type header from WebRequest observers. r=mao
...
MozReview-Commit-ID: 93joPUweJ2x
2016-09-21 14:17:24 +01:00
Jared Wein
ebf1ccbe46
Bug 1291855 - Enable the no-else-return rule for eslint. r=Felipe,kmag,mossop
...
MozReview-Commit-ID: DYOmE6xwMJh
2016-08-03 18:54:59 -04:00
Giorgio Maone
fe97eb7f75
Bug 1201979 - Support requestBody in onBeforeRequest. r=kmag
...
MozReview-Commit-ID: LAHKN5uZO0
2016-07-29 23:38:43 +02:00
Kershaw Chang
b76875ced4
Bug 1256595 - Add frameOuterWindowID in nsILoadInfo, r=billm
2016-06-27 02:42:00 +02:00
Luca Greco
d741338096
Bug 1242522 - [webext] Implement optional UrlFilter on WebNavigation event listeners. r=kmag
...
MozReview-Commit-ID: 7tVgBhgDwfM
2016-06-07 17:33:29 +02:00
Kris Maglione
4a1342c9e6
Bug 1278733: Turn on JSDoc validation, and fix basic errors in existing comments. r=aswan
...
MozReview-Commit-ID: EZpOyvoi2h0
2016-06-07 18:36:19 -07:00
Luca Greco
a2252672a6
Bug 1273609 - [webext] Support manual_subframe transitionType in webNavigation events details. r=krizsa
...
MozReview-Commit-ID: F5Z3XppNDYm
2016-05-17 19:08:10 +02:00
Luca Greco
73f3f127b7
Bug 1263723 - [webext] Track awesomebar user interaction for webNavigation transition types and qualifiers. r=krizsa
...
- introducing tabTransitionData in the webNavigation internals
- listen for the "autocomplete-did-enter-text" topic notified on the observer service
- add support to from_address_bar transition qualifier and auto_bookmark/keyword/generated transition types
MozReview-Commit-ID: 7krQiJlnc1d
2016-05-09 18:24:53 +02:00
Giorgio Maone
de75ebd62a
Bug 1267033 - Ensure QI to nsIHttpChannel before trying to merge status info. r=kmag
...
MozReview-Commit-ID: 5kZndCaQmPr
2016-04-27 18:11:32 +02:00
Luca Greco
923144d689
Bug 1256652 - [webext] Add webNavigation client_redirect transitions implementation and test case. r=krizsa
...
MozReview-Commit-ID: DoDzXCuk4FQ
2016-04-14 20:27:16 +02:00
Luca Greco
40288df697
Bug 1256652 - [webext] Add webNavigation form_submit transitions implementation and test case. r=krizsa
...
MozReview-Commit-ID: GiMnQpCpHHm
2016-04-15 14:50:27 +02:00
Luca Greco
9f864a0e47
Bug 1256652 - [webext] Initial support of webNavigation transition types and qualifiers. r=krizsa
...
- transition types: reload, link, auto_subframe
- transition qualifiers: forward_back, server_redirect
MozReview-Commit-ID: Bx3oG2fuWuv
2016-04-15 14:49:13 +02:00
Luca Greco
0066303b5a
Bug 1246125 - [webext] webNavigation events should not resolve local special schemes into file/jar URLs. r=krizsa
...
- chrome, resource, about and moz-extension URLs should not be reported with their resolved
file or jar URLs
MozReview-Commit-ID: H03rjxGpgOZ
2016-04-07 00:04:23 +02:00
Luca Greco
9e98f8048a
Bug 1262794 - [webext] webNavigation refactoring and fix missing onCommitted event on iframes loading. r=krizsa
...
MozReview-Commit-ID: JSZFCWr2WNk
2016-04-07 03:00:26 +02:00
Giorgio Maone
019f4d2789
Bug 1263481 - Fix webRequest multiple listeners support. r=kmag
...
MozReview-Commit-ID: EYWojttOhk6
2016-04-11 00:25:47 +02:00
Andrew Swan
354791b132
Bug 1217944 - Part 1 - Make MatchGlobs work on arbitrary strings r=kmag
...
MozReview-Commit-ID: CK39lpGglKA
2016-04-06 13:07:47 -07:00
Giorgio Maone
ac57061154
Bug 1242871 - add an originUrl property to every webRequest event details object + tests (extended & fixed + nits). r=kmag
...
MozReview-Commit-ID: 6PeCwTeCuFs
2016-04-01 00:48:57 +02:00
Giorgio Maone
91221ae90d
Bug 1252596 - Implement webRequest.onErrorOccurred. r=kmag
...
MozReview-Commit-ID: GFeFjKlsMAD
2016-03-07 09:35:24 +01:00
Andreas Wagner
fc7c4f6552
Bug 1256264 - Make requestId a string. r=kmag
...
MozReview-Commit-ID: G9qh3jurdfZ
2016-03-14 14:05:57 +01:00
Tom Schuster
cc3ea81a77
Bug 1223634 - fix eslint failure. r=me
2016-03-16 15:32:49 +01:00
Tom Schuster
a73438740f
Bug 1223634 - Support exclude_globs/include_globs in webext manifests. r=kmag
2016-03-16 15:11:57 +01:00
Giorgio Maone
25af910545
Bug 1253924 - Implement statusLine + fix & test statusCode r=kmag
...
MozReview-Commit-ID: BhyM10w8iGt
2016-03-06 16:59:07 +01:00
Giorgio Maone
d40a5119bb
Bug 1232849 - Better chrome compatibility + binaryValue support + serious header manipulation tests + nits r=kmag
...
MozReview-Commit-ID: G8mgtVLFfoD
2016-03-06 09:02:06 +01:00